The RFH11 is a professional-grade radio receiver designed to capture encoded radio messages within VHF or UHF frequency ranges. Engineered for Central Monitoring Stations (CMS), it supports a wide array of encoding systems including RAS3, RAS2M, LARS, LARS1, and Milcol-D. With its programmable filters and integrated buffer for 300 events, the RFH11 provides a rock-solid, standalone reporting channel that is completely independent of cellular networks and internet connectivity.

VHF/UHF Frequency Support

Operates in either 146-174 MHz (VHF) or 430-470 MHz (UHF) bands. This flexibility allows for deep signal penetration and long-distance reception tailored to local radio licensing requirements.

Multi-Protocol Decoding

Advanced integrated module capable of decoding RAS-3, RAS-2M, LARS, LARS-1, and Milcol-D formats. Ensures seamless compatibility with a diverse fleet of radio transmitters.

300-Event Memory Buffer

Features an internal storage for the last 300 received messages. This provides a critical safety net, ensuring that event history can be reviewed even during temporary CMS software interruptions.

Universal CMS Integration

Delivers data to monitoring software via a standard RS232 port using industry-leading protocols like Surgard and Monas3. Designed for "plug-and-play" integration with most professional CMS suites.

Detailed System Capabilities

  • High sensitivity (not lower than 0.5 µV) for capturing weak signals from distant transmitters.

  • Narrow channel separation (12.5 kHz) for efficient spectrum usage and reduced interference.

  • Frequency setting error of no more than ± 200 Hz, ensuring high-precision resonance.

  • Supports FFSK/FSK modulation for robust data integrity over the air.

  • Programmable time filters to automatically reject duplicate messages (recommended interval: 90 seconds).

  • Subsystem-based filtering: define which specific encoding systems or subsystems are allowed for reception.

  • Account ID filtering: set specific ranges of authorized transmitter account numbers.

  • Repeater filtering: manage and filter signals based on the source repeater to optimize network routing.

  • Single RS232 (DB9) data output port for direct connection to the monitoring computer.

  • Selectable output protocols: Surgard (standard) or Monas3 (optimized for MonasMS).

  • Adjustable baud rates for RS232 communication to match legacy or modern hardware requirements.

  • Configurable service messages (Power ON, Low Battery, MCI Error) to keep the CMS informed about receiver health.

  • Primary power supply from standard 100-240V AC (50/60 Hz) networks.

  • Integrated backup battery support: connects to a 12V 7Ah battery for up to 12 hours of operation during grid failure.

  • Visual LED diagnostics: Network status (message reception), Data status (unsent messages), and Power health (voltage level).

  • Built-in USB connection for easy parameter configuration using R11config software.
